• No se han encontrado resultados

Crowded First.

In document ASIGNACION DE CODIGOS OVSF EN WCDMA (página 67-75)

Códigos OVSF

3.4. Estrategias de asignación de códigos OVSF.

3.4.3. Crowded First.

Esta estrategia se encarga de asignar el código que se encuentre en la rama más pesada, es decir, cuando se tiene una solicitud de tasa kR se buscan los códigos disponibles y se compara la capacidad, que también es conocida como peso [15], de sus padres y se asigna aquel código que tenga el padre con mayor peso. Si el peso de los padres es el mismo, si se presenta un empate, se compara un nivel superior y así sucesivamente hasta encontrar el de mayor peso; si para encontrarlo es necesario subir hasta la raíz del árbol ó hasta el padre de todos los códigos disponibles, se asigna siguiendo el criterio de la estrategia Leftmost [2,6].

Por ejemplo, en la figura 3.13, se tiene una solicitud de un código de tasa R, los códigos disponibles son: C16,1, C16,5, C16,6, C16,7, C16,8, C16,11 y C16,15; se sube un nivel y se observa que los padres

de estos códigos son: C8,1, C8,3, C8,4, C8,6 y C8,8; se comparan los pesos de éstos, los cuales son:

1,0,0,1 y 1, respectivamente. Como tres códigos tienen el mismo peso, es necesario subir un nivel más, pero únicamente de los códigos de mayor peso, en este caso son: C8,1, C8,6 y C8,8.

Subiendo un nivel más, es necesario comparar ahora el peso de los códigos C4,1, C4,3 y C4,4, éstos

que se debe subir otro nivel, ahora se debe comparar el peso de los códigos C2,1 y C2,2, los pesos

son: 3 y 6, respectivamente. Es claro que el peso del código C2,2 es mayor, los códigos hijos libres

de éste son C16,11 y C16,15, cuando se presenta esta situación se debe asignar de la misma forma que

indica la estrategia Leftmost, el primer código libre de izquierda a derecha, por este motivo el código que se asigna es el C16,11.

SF max = 16 Niveles 0 1 2 3 4 Capacidad 16 R 8 R 4 R 2 R R SF 1 2 4 8 16 C16,11 C16,1 C16,5 C16,6 C16,7 C16,8 C16,15 C8,1 1 C8,3 0 C8,4 0 C8,6 1 C8,8 1 C4,1 C4,3 C4,4 3 3 C2,1 C2,2 3 6 3 Código a asignar

Figura 3.13. Estrategia de asignación Crowded First.

En la figura 3.14 se presenta un árbol de 5 niveles con un factor de dispersión máximo de 16, en el cual se compara cada una de las estrategias de asignación. En las figuras 3.14, 3.15 y 3.16 se ilustra el impacto en el árbol de las estrategias Random, Leftmost y Crowded First¸ respectivamente.

SF max = 16 Niveles 0 1 2 3 4 Capacidad 16 R 8 R 4 R 2 R R SF 1 2 4 8 16 C8,1 C8,2 C8,3 C8,4 C8,5 C8,6 C8,7 C8,8

Figura 3.14. Escenario en el que se evalúa cada estrategia de asignación.

Si se tiene una solicitud de tasa 2R, considerando la estrategia Random se pueden asignar los códigos C8,3, C8,4, C8,6 ó C8,8; se escoge asignar en el código C8,4 (figura 3.15), utilizando la estrategia

Leftmost, el código que se debe asignar es C8,3 (figura 3.16), sin embargo, al utilizar la estrategia

Crowded First el código a asignar es el C8,8 (figura 3.17).

SF max = 16 Niveles 0 1 2 3 4 Capacidad 16 R 8 R 4 R 2 R R SF 1 2 4 8 16 C8,1 C8,2 C8,3 C8,4 C8,5 C8,6 C8,7 C8,8 Código a asignar C4,2

SF max = 16 Niveles 0 2 3 4 Capacidad 16 R 8 R 4 R 2 R R SF 1 2 4 8 16 C8,1 C8,2 C8,3 C8,4 C8,5 C8,6 C8,7 C8,8 1 Código a asignar C4,2

Figura 3.16. Estrategia de asignación Leftmost.

SF max = 16 Niveles 0 1 2 3 4 Capacidad 16 R 8 R 4 R 2 R R SF 1 2 4 8 16 C8,1 C8,2 C8,3 C8,4 C8,5 C8,6 C8,7 C8,8 Código a asignar

Figura 3.17. Estrategia de asignación Crowded First.

En las figuras anteriores (3.15, 3.16 y 3.17) podemos comparar el impacto de cada estrategia de asignación. Por ejemplo, en la figura 3.15, eligiendo el código C8,4, implica que un código de tasa

atendida. En la figura 3.16 también se presenta el bloqueo de un código de tasa 4R (C4,2) al

asignar el código C8,3. En la figura 3.17, al asignar el código C8,8 no se presentan bloqueos de

código, esto permite que en un futuro puedan ser asignados códigos de tasa 4R.

Se sabe que existe un bloqueo de código cuando no se tiene disponible al menos un código con la misma tasa que la solicitud, el hecho de que se presente mayor o menor bloqueo depende en gran medida de la estrategia de asignación utilizada, esto impacta en el desempeño del sistema. En la literatura, para eliminar este tipo de bloqueo se han estudiado y desarrollado varias estrategias de asignación dinámica, entre ellas están el DCA, EDCA, ROVSF, RDA, SCA, FDCA, RCA, CONV y la reservación de códigos [1,2,6,7,16-23].

REFERENCIAS

[1] R. Assarut y K. Kawanishi, “Performance evaluation of orthogonal variable-spreading- factor code assignment schemes based on UMTS/IMT-2000 in WCDMA”, en IEEE Proceedings, vol. 3, núm.3, pp. 1585-1589, septiembre de 2002.

[2] Y.-C. Tseng y C.-M. Chao, “Code Placement and Replacement Strategies for Wideband CDMA OVSF code tree management”, en IEEE Trans. Mobile Communications, vol. 1, núm. 4, pp. 293-302, diciembre de 2002.

[3] 3GPP TR 25.922 v3.1.0, “Radio Resource Management Strategies”, pp. 25-27, marzo de 2002.

[4] F. Shueh et al., “A Fair Efficient and Exchangeable Channelization Code Assignment Scheme for IMT2000”, en IEEE Wireless Communications, vol. 26, núm. 14, pp.429-433, diciembre de 2003.

[5] F. Shueh y W.-S. E. Chen, “Code Assignment for IMT2000 on Forward Radio Link”, en

IEEE Vehicular Technology Conference, vol. 2, núm. 2, pp.906-910, mayo de 2001.

[6] C. M. Chao et al., “Reducing Internal and External Fragmentations of OVSF Codes in WCDMA Systems with Multiple Codes”, en IEEE WCNC, Nueva Orleans, LA., vol. 4, núm. 4, pp. 693-698, marzo de 2003.

[7] T. Minn y K.-Y Siu, “Dynamic Assignment of Orthogonal Variable Spreading Factor Codes in WCDMA”, en IEEE Journal Communications, vol. 18, núm. 8, pp. 1429-1440, agosto de 2000.

[8] F. Adachi et al., “Wideband CDMA for Next Generation Mobile Communications Systems”, en IEEE Communications Magazine, vol. 36, núm. 11, pp. 56-69, septiembre de 1998.

[9] C. E. Fossa y J. R. Nathaniel, “A Dynamic Code Assignment Algorithm for Quality of Service in 3G Wireless Networks”, en IEEE Wireless Communications, vol. 1, núm. 17, pp. 1-6, marzo de 2006.

[10] F. Adachi y M.Sawahashi, “Tree-Structured Generation of Orthogonal Spreading Codes with Different Lengths for Forward Link of DS-CDMA mobile radio”, en IEEE Electronic Letters, vol. 33, núm. 1, pp.27-28, enero de 1997.

[11] Y. Yang, y T.-S. P. Yum, “Maximally Flexible Assignment of Orthogonal Variable Spreading Factor Codes for Mutirate Traffic”, en IEEE Trans. Wirelesss Communications,

vol 3, núm. 3 pp. 781-792, mayo del 2004

[12] M. D. Amico y M. L. Merani, “Efficient Algorithms for the Assignment of OVSF Codes in Wideband CDMA”, en IEEE International Conference on Communications 2002, vol. 5, pp. 3055-3060, marzo de 2002.

[13] W.-T. Chen et al., “A Novel Code Assignment Scheme for WCDMA Systems”, en IEEE Vehicular Technology Conference 2001, vol. 2, núm. 1, pp. 1182-1186, mayo de 2001. [14] Y.-F. Wang, T.-Y. Lin, “A Novel Non-blocking Extended OVSF Codes in WCDMA”, en

IEEE Information and Communication Technologies, vol. 2, núm. 2, pp. 2341-2346, abril de 2006.

[15] A. N. Rouskas y D. N. Skoutas, “OVSF Codes Assignment and Reassignment at the forward link of W-CDMA 3G Systems”, en 13th IEEE International Symposium on

Personal, Indoor and Mobile Radio Communications 2002, vol. 5, núm. 15, pp. 2404-2408, septiembre de 2002.

[16] Y.-S.Chen y T.-L.Lin “Code Placement and Replacement Schemes for WCDMA Rotated OVSF Code Tree Mahagement”, en IEEE Transactions Mobile Computational, vol. 5, núm. 3, pp. 224-239, marzo de 2006.

[17] R. Assarut et al., “Performance Evaluation of Orthogonal Variable-Spreading-Factor Code Assignment Schemes in WCDMA”, en IEEE International Conference Communications,

vol. 5, núm. 1, pp. 3050-3054, mayo de 2002.

[18] R. Assarut et al., “Region Division Assignment of Orthogonal Variable-Spreading-Factor Codes in WCDMA”, en IEEE Vehicular Technologies Conference, vol. 3, núm. 3, pp. 1884-1888, octubre de 2001.

[19] A. N. Rouskas y D. N. Skoutas, “Comparison of Code Reservation Schemes at the Forward Link in WCDMA”, en IEEE Mobile Wireless Communications, vol. 2, núm. 2, pp. 191-195, septiembre de 2002.

[20] M.Chen y R.-H.Hwang, “Efficient OVSF Assignment and Reassignment Strategies in UMTS”, en IEEE Mobile Computing Transactions, vol. 5, núm. 7, pp. 769-783, julio de 2006.

[21] J.-Seung y D. C. Lee, “On static and dynamic code assignment policies in the OVSF code tree for CDMA networks”, en MILCOM 2002, Proceedings, vol. 2, núm. 1, pp. 785-798, octubre de 2002.

[22] C.-S. Wan et al., “Fast Dynamic Code Assignment in next generation wireless access networks”, en Computer Communications, vol. 26, núm. 14, pp. 1634-1643, septiembre de 2003.

[23] A. N. Rouskas y D. N. Skoutas, “Code Assignment and Reassignment at the forward link of WCDMA 3G Systems”, en IEEE PIMRC 2002, vol. 5, núm. 15, pp. 2404-2408, septiembre de 2002.

Capítulo 4

Metodología de evaluación y

In document ASIGNACION DE CODIGOS OVSF EN WCDMA (página 67-75)

Documento similar